Portrait of Alfonso d'Avalos, Marquis of Vasto, in Armor with a Page, Titiaan
He was a handsome gentleman, well built and tall . . . who was always exquisitely dressed and well perfumed--in peacetime and in wartime--right down to the saddles of his horses.
Tiziano Vecelli or Vecellio known in English as Titian, was an Italian painter during the Renaissance, considered the most important member of the 16th-century Venetian school.
